Return Of The Jaded and Martin Villeneuve Team Up for Explosive ‘Mr. Roboto’ Rework

Canadian producers Return Of The Jaded and Martin Villeneuve have been making their impact on the dance music scene for decades; individually renowned for their innovative production styles and daring musical output. Teaming up to revisit Martin’s classic rendition of Styx’s Mr. Roboto, which reached Beatport #1 in 2006, their explosive rework is out now on Jaded Recordings.

Sparking an instant connection with the listener, Return Of The Jaded and Martin Villeneuve incorporate a selection of digital synths, before introducing the original’s chopped vocals. Calling upon undulating synth patterns across driving basslines, this energetic creation twists and turns, keeping listeners on their toes, bringing the record into a modern dimension while staying true to Mr. Roboto’s essence.

Delivering house music that is synonymous with superior sound quality, history, nostalgia, with a nod to rave culture, Canadian producer Return Of The Jaded is globally recognised for his powerful, yet pristine productions. Leaving a lasting impression upon superstars, tastemakers, and underground aficionados alike, ROTJ has received support from Pete Tong, Nora En Pure, Afrojack, Alesso, Noizu, and many more. His originals have charted Number 1 on Beatport over 8 times, with signature appearances on labels such as Purified, Techne, Repopulate Mars, Spinnin’ Deep, Sink or Swim, and many more.

Martin Villeneuve, also known as MV/Envy, is a renowned Canadian DJ and producer who has released music on prominent labels such as Unity, Yoshitoshi, and Hotfingers. His tracks have appeared on global compilations and been featured by major brands like Armani, Hed Kandi, and Bacardi. Villeneuve’s music frequently charts on major platforms, with his rework of Styx’s  “Mr. Roboto” reaching #1 on Beatport in 2006, and 40 of his releases making Beatport’s Top 100. He has shared mixing duties on high-profile compilations and toured extensively, performing in over 20 countries, including major cities like LA, Tokyo, and New York.
